,Definition

• A computer network is a group of connected devices, like computers and
smartphones, that share information and resources, such as files or internet
access. These devices can be connected using wires or wireless signals,
allowing them to communicate with each other.

,• A computer network:
1.Basic: A computer network is a system where devices like computers and
phones are connected to share information and resources.
2.Connection Focus: A computer network links multiple devices, allowing
them to communicate
and share data or services, either through wires or wireless connections.
3.Resource Sharing: A computer network connects devices so they can exchange
files, access the internet, and use shared tools like printers or software.
4.Communication: A computer network is a setup where different devices are
connected to each
other for the purpose of sending and receiving data.
5.Devices Interacting: A computer network lets computers and other devices
connect and work together, sharing information and services across distances.
